Abstract

The invention relates to the technical field of electrical parking brake calipers, and specifically relates to an anti-rotating structure for electrical parking brake calipers. The anti-rotating structure comprises a screw rod, a threaded sleeve and an anti-rotating screw, wherein driving internal threads are arranged on the inner wall of the threaded sleeve, driving external threads which are spirally matched with the driving internal threads are arranged on the screw rod, the anti-rotating screw is used for fixing the threaded sleeve and preventing the threaded sleeve from rotating, and an anti-rotating groove which is clamped and matched with the anti-rotating screw is formed in the end of the threaded sleeve. The anti-rotating structure has the advantages of the simple structure and convenience in installation; the threaded sleeve is fixed and is prevented from rotating by the anti-rotating screw, so that a large anti-rotating torque can be supplied, and additionally, the problem of fatigue looseness caused by repeated movement of parts can be solved; and the anti-rotating screw can be matched with a stop gap in a parking screw rod, so that the problem of mechanism failure caused by excessive movement of the anti-rotating parking screw rod is solved.

technical field [0001] The invention relates to the technical field of electronic parking calipers, in particular to an anti-rotation structure for electronic parking calipers. Background technique [0002] With the continuous development of electronics and information technology, there are more and more electrical applications on cars. Many operations that were originally done by machinery and manpower are gradually replaced by electronics and automation technology. More and more vehicles are replaced by electronic parking. For traditional handbrakes, the electronic parking caliper is the core component of the electronic parking technology. The parking thrust of the electronic parking caliper is mainly realized by the helical thrust of the screw nut. When the screw nut is working, one part needs to move and the other part is fixed.
